EDISON, N.J. (Apr. 6, 2022) - Freshman Diamond McLaughlin's performance this past weekend for the Peacocks earned her Hercules Tires Metro Atlantic Athletic Conference (MAAC) Student-Athlete of the Week honors, the conference announced Wednesday.
McLaughlin had a great weekend at the Colonial Relays in Williamsburg, VA. The freshman continued to build off of her stellar indoor season, taking third place in the 400 Hurdles with a time of 1:02.45. Not only was this a collegiate best mark for her in the event, but it was also an IC4A/ECAC qualifying time. She was also the second leg in the women's 4x200 relay team that placed ninth in the event with a time of 1:42.81.
About the Metro Atlantic Athletic Conference:
With 11 institutions strongly bound by the sound principles of quality and integrity in academics and excellence in athletics, the Metro Atlantic Athletic Conference (MAAC) is in its 41st year of competition during the 2021-22 academic year. Current conference members include: Canisius College, Fairfield University, Iona College, Manhattan College, Marist College, Monmouth University, Niagara University, Quinnipiac University, Rider University, Saint Peter's University, and Siena College.
